"Songs My Mother Taught Me" is the fourth of Dvořák's Gypsy Songs (Op. 55), composed in 1880. It reflects his fusion of Czech folk idioms with Romantic lyricism, originally set to poems by Adolf Heyduk. The piece gained global fame as a standalone vocal work and is often adapted for piano.
"Songs My Mother Taught Me" is a hauntingly lyrical art song from Dvořák's Gypsy Songs cycle, reflecting themes of nostalgia and cultural heritage. It blends Romantic-era harmonies with folk-inspired melodies, showcasing Dvořák's mastery of vocal writing.
